    What Does “Water Resistant” Mean for Apple Watch Series 7?

    Understanding the distinction between water resistant and waterproof for the Apple Watch Series 7 is crucial for users seeking to engage in water-related activities with the device.

    In terms of electronics, being ‘water resistant’ means that the device can withstand some exposure to water to a certain degree. In contrast, ‘waterproof’ implies a higher level of protection, suggesting complete impenetrability to water. The Apple Watch Series 7 is rated as water-resistant up to 50 meters, allowing users to swim and even dive with it. It’s essential to note that ‘water resistant’ does not guarantee complete protection, so users should avoid prolonged submersion or high-pressure water activities to ensure the device’s longevity.

    Can You Swim with the Apple Watch Series 7?

    Swimming with the Apple Watch Series 7 is a topic of interest for many users, but understanding the device’s water resistance capabilities is crucial before engaging in aquatic activities.

    The Apple Watch Series 7 is rated for water resistance up to 50 meters, making it suitable for swimming, snorkeling, and water sports. It is not recommended for activities that involve high-velocity water or deep-water diving.

    When swimming with the Series 7, ensure that the water isn’t too hot, as extreme temperatures may affect the seals of the device. It’s advisable to rinse the watch with fresh water after exposure to saltwater to prevent any damage to the device’s components.

    Tips for Maintaining the Water Resistance of Your Apple Watch Series 7

    Maintaining the water resistance of your Apple Watch Series 7 is essential for preserving its functionality and longevity, requiring regular care and adherence to recommended maintenance practices.

    In terms of cleaning your Apple Watch Series 7, always use a soft, lint-free cloth to gently wipe the exterior and screen. Avoid using cleaning products containing alcohol, abrasive materials, or soap, as these can damage the water-resistant seals. Ensure that the water lock feature is enabled when exposing your watch to water to prevent any potential ingress. Taking these precautionary measures can help protect your Apple Watch Series 7 and maintain its water resistance for years to come.
